Traders often look for alignment between different metrics before acting. During the first quarter of 2026, Murano's management emphasized strategic execution amid a dynamic operating environment. While revenue reached approximately $1.14 billion, the company reported a GAAP loss of $3.55 per share, reflecting ongoing investments in scaling operations and R&D. On the earnings call, executives highlighted strong demand for their core platform, with customer acquisition accelerating in key verticals. Operational highlights included the rollout of an enhanced AI-driven analytics module, which management expects to improve client retention and upsell opportunities. Additionally, the company completed the integration of a recent acquisition, streamlining supply chain capabilities. Management noted that gross margins improved sequentially, aided by cost efficiencies in cloud infrastructure. However, they acknowledged that elevated spending in sales and marketing, combined with one-time integration costs, weighed on near-term profitability. Looking ahead, the leadership team expressed confidence in the underlying business momentum, pointing to a robust pipeline of enterprise contracts. They also reiterated a focus on achieving adjusted EBITDA breakeven by the end of the fiscal year, though they cautioned that macroeconomic headwinds could affect the timing. Overall, the quarter demonstrated Murano's progress in capturing market share while balancing growth with operational discipline. Murano provided a cautious outlook for the remainder of the year following its Q1 2026 earnings release, which showed an EPS of –$3.55. Management noted that near-term headwinds in the broader market could continue to pressure operating results, but the company anticipates a gradual improvement in the second half of the year as cost reduction initiatives take effect. Executives highlighted ongoing efforts to streamline production and enhance operational efficiency, which they believe may support a narrower loss trajectory in upcoming quarters. The guidance also pointed to potential revenue stabilization, though no specific numerical forecasts were provided. The company expects to benefit from recent strategic investments in its core technology platform, but cautioned that the timing of any top-line recovery remains uncertain. Overall, Murano’s outlook suggests a period of disciplined spending and a focus on preserving cash while positioning the business for eventual growth. However, achievement of these goals depends on sustained market conditions and successful execution of internal plans. The market's response to Murano's recently released Q1 2026 earnings has been largely negative, with the stock experiencing notable selling pressure in the sessions following the announcement. Despite revenue of approximately $1.14 billion landing above some street estimates, a substantial loss per share of -3.55 overshadowed the top-line performance. Analysts have expressed caution, noting that the deep net loss raises concerns about margin trajectory and operational efficiency. Some analysts suggest the high revenue may reflect one-time factors rather than underlying momentum, potentially limiting upside until visibility into profitability improves. Trading volume has been elevated, indicating active institutional repositioning. With no clear near-term catalysts, the stock could remain volatile as the market digests the earnings miss and awaits further strategic updates.
